SIC 4513 — Air Courier Services

SIC 4513 (Air Courier Services) covers Air Courier Services: Establishments primarily engaged in furnishing air delivery of individually addressed letters, parcels, and packages (generally under 100 pounds), except by the U.S. Postal Service. While these establishments deliver letters, parcels, and packages by air, the initial pick-up and the final delivery are often made by other modes of transportation, such as by truck, bicycle, or motorcycle. Separate establishments of air courier companies engaged in providing pick-up and delivery only; "drop-off points"; or distribution centers are all classified in this industry. Establishments of the U.S. Postal Service are classified in Industry 4311; and establishments furnishing delivery of individually addressed letters, parcels, or packages (generally under 100 pounds) other than by air are classified in Industry 4215. Establishments primarily engaged in undertaking the transportation of goods from shippers to receivers for charges covering the entire transportation, but making use of other transportation establishments to effect the entire delivery, are classified in Industry 4731.

What is the modern 2022 NAICS equivalent for legacy SIC 4513? ▾

Legacy SIC code 4513 maps to the modern 2022 NAICS industry classifications: NAICS 492110 (Couriers and Express Delivery Services). Mappings are resolved transitively across successive updates to handle splits.

How do OSHA safety recordkeeping rules apply to SIC code 4513? ▾

Under 29 CFR Part 1904 safety regulations, OSHA references legacy SIC codes including 4513 to determine if a physical establishment is required to maintain daily injury logs (Form 300) or is partially exempt.
